When propane (C3H8) is combusted with excess oxygen, carbon dioxide and water vapor are produced.
a. Determine how many grams of each reactant are required to produce 50.0 g of carbon dioxide.
b. If you combined the number of grams of both reactants determined in part a and produced 47.31 grams of carbon dioxide, what would the percent error for the experiment be?
